Output dd51b032193c17cea9eaa783a314832ed9feb0a2059a208cfc63ab160ac533fa:8

value
245974975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2cc6bdec77a49942529b754dce188c0c0714d48 OP_EQUAL
address
3KT1uCpEf8JxxVcMn6G4jyEExR5Y1LHeB5
transaction
dd51b032193c17cea9eaa783a314832ed9feb0a2059a208cfc63ab160ac533fa
spent
true